A proton beam enters a magnetic field of 10⁻⁴ Wb/m² normally. If the specific charge of the proton is 10¹¹ C/kg and its velocity is 10⁹ m/s, then the radius of the circle described will be
Options
(a) 100 m
(b) 0.1 m
(c) 1 m
(d) 10 m
Correct Answer:
100 m
